Boomplay Adds Sony To African Music Service, Passes 60M Users

Sony Music Entertainment has inked a licensing deal for Africa with streaming and download music app Boomplay. The deal follows previous licensing agreements with both Universal Music Group and Warner Music Group.

Amazon Expands Free Music Service To All

Amazon Music has added a free streaming music tier that does not require a Prime membership or a subscription to Amazon Music Unlimited.

Taylor Swift To Perform On AMAs As Label, Producer Reach Agreement

Taylor Swift will perform on the American Music Awards this Sunday, after a public display over clearance to perform her older hit material controlled by Scooter Braun and Scott Borchetta’s Big Machine Label Group was resolved.

The Music Industry Needs Bytedance To Disrupt It [Mark Mulligan]

TikTock owner Bytedance is poised to launch a Spotify competitor first in Asia, but eventually, in the U.S. The innovation that will come with it is exactly this wakeup call that music streaming and the broader industry needs, writes MIDiA analyst Mark Mulligan.
